Value of Car Keys

Car keys are not just a way of entry to a vehicle however likewise an important element of car security systems. Modern lorries frequently include advanced locking systems, and keys now incorporate advanced innovation to improve safety and convenience. Losing, breaking, or malfunctioning one's car key not just leads to trouble but can likewise position substantial security threats.

Several common issues result in the need for car key services, including:

  • Lost Keys: A regular problem that can happen to anyone.
  • Harmed Keys: Keys can become used or damaged, leading to problems with locking/unlocking or starting the vehicle.
  • Key Fob Malfunctions: Modern keys often feature electronic fobs that might require reprogramming.
  • Lock Cylinder Problems: As cars age, the lock cylinder may malfunction, requiring attention.

1. Key Cutting Services

Key cutting is frequently the first step in resolving key-related concerns. Whether you require a spare key or a replacement, regional locksmiths or automotive experts can rapidly make a precise copy.

Key Cutting Options

  • Requirement Key Cutting: Available for standard keys.
  • Laser Key Cutting: Applicable for more advanced, high-security keys.
  • Transponder Key Duplication: Ensures that the new key can communicate with the vehicle's system.

3. Key Programming Services

For lorries geared up with electronic keys, programming is important. This process ensures that the brand-new or duplicate key can successfully interact with the vehicle's onboard computer system.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. For how long does it take to change a car key?

The time differs by service, usually varying from 15 minutes for easy key cutting to a couple of hours for intricate replacements.

2. Are replacement keys expensive?

Replacement costs can differ widely depending upon the kind of key and the vehicle's make and design. They can vary from ₤ 10 for standard keys to ₤ 300 for smart keys.

3. Can I program a new key myself?

Some basic keys may be set in your home, but the majority of electronic or clever keys need customized devices that is normally found only with expert services.

4. What should I do if I lose all my car keys?

You must contact a professional locksmith or your car dealership right away. They can help in getting a new key made, but be prepared to provide evidence of ownership.

5. What is a transponder key, and how does it work?

A transponder key includes a chip that communicates with your vehicle's ignition system to prevent unapproved access. It ensures that the car can just be started by keys that are set particularly for it.
